Output 395009723e76af612a372e6ac8f1f2e2c02973f1a208cfd8dd7a34e9285acec3:27

value
680274
script pubkey
OP_0 OP_PUSHBYTES_20 64c852af4cbbbab807270a7c6492c3e89b927de8
address
bc1qvny99t6vhwatspe8pf7xfykrazdeyl0glmehrv
transaction
395009723e76af612a372e6ac8f1f2e2c02973f1a208cfd8dd7a34e9285acec3
spent
true